News

You'll be able to program in Swift and be proficient with syntax, object-oriented principles, memory management, functional ...
Vibe coding revolutionizes software creation by converting natural language prompts into executable code, democratizing innovation and fostering inclusive tech ecosystems.
With vibe-coding, anyone can become a coder. But can they grow into a software engineer?
AI-powered vibe coding tools have become an equalising force in the programming space, but there's more to it than meets the eye.
Generate:Biomedicines’ Nicole Clouse is one of the key legal minds trying to understand who owns what AI creates. The answers ...
To achieve either of those outcomes, they can't just show up and perform random exercises assuming they'll succeed. They'll need a plan—and the best of these are built around compound exercises. "Most ...
If you have an old Raspberry Pi sitting around, here are some fun ways to make use of it, from building a smart home hub to a ...
A Freyd category consists of two categories C and K with an identity-on-objects functor J: C → K, where: - C has finite products - K is symmetric premonoidal (with a functor ⊗ z ) - J maps finite ...
The Department of Corrections runs a long list of education programs, starting from literacy, to general education and career and technical programs.
As a child, inspired by an episode of "Sid the Science Kid," Kaylie Murangwa once tried to pry open her family's television, ...
When compared with faculty in blue states, those in red states are far more inclined to view DEI efforts as “overreach,” agreeing with the statements that “diversity program ...
Festo’s Eric Rice explains two commonly used concepts “(software-defined automation” and “function integration”) in simple ...